Base Class: Fighter
Quick, agile, and deadly, the fighters who follow this path are known for their incredible feats of swiftness. Dancing in the battlefield, they move around like mercury, dodging attacks and cutting down their opponents. This style of fighting comes from an ancient elven tradition which has been improved upon for centuries, great masters have continuously improved upon the techniques, and passed on the knowledge to their students.
Nowadays, masters of the blade are extremely rare, they often seclude themselves from the world and pursue spiritual enlightenment away from worldly distractions. They offer aid rarely, and often when they can test their skill with the blade against powerful opponents. To see one of the masters do battle is truly a wonder, weaving swiftly in between their adversaries and executing them with single strikes.
Swift as the Wind
Starting at 3rd level when you choose this archetype, you can take the Dodge and Disengage actions as a bonus action, as you have learned how to follow the rhythm of battle and predict the attacks of your adversaries. Additionally, you can use your Dexterity score, ability, and skills instead of Strength score, ability, and skills for purposes of jumps.
At 10th level, your agility allows you to move with unprecedented grace, increasing your speed by 10, and your running high and long jump distances are doubled.
However, none of these benefits apply if you are wielding a heavy weapon, wearing medium or heavy armor, using a shield, or are encumbered.
Blade Bloom
Starting at 7th level, your training and skill allow you to cut down your foes with a hail of attacks. When you use your bonus action to make an attack with a Double-Bladed Scimitar or a one-handed sword as per Two-Weapon fighting, you can make a number of attacks equal to the number of attacks you can make with the Attack action.
Additionally, when you use your Second Wind feature, you can make a single weapon attack against a creature within range as part of the same bonus action.
However, if any benefits from Swift as the Wind do not apply, none of the benefits from this feature apply either.
Purity of Mind
At 10th level, your mind has been honed by meditation and training. You gain proficiency in Wisdom saving throws and you have advantage on saving throws against any effect that would inflict the charmed or frightened condition.
Flash of Steel
At 15th level, your mastery of the blade allows you to swiftly respond to enemy attacks. When a creature within 5 feet of you makes a weapon attack against you or another creature within 5 feet of you, you can use your reaction to impose a penalty to the attack equal to your proficiency bonus, you can do this after you see the roll, but before the DM determines whether the attack hits or misses. If the attack misses, you can make a single weapon attack against one creature within 5 feet of you as part of the same reaction.
However, if any benefits from Swift as the Wind do not apply, none of the benefits from this feature apply either.
One with the Blade
At 18th level, you have attained unparalleled mastery in combat. Like the masters of old, your swiftness, grace, and deadliness are legendary.
You get a special reaction that you can take once on every creature's turn. You can use this special reaction only to make an opportunity attack or use Flash of Steel, and you can't use it on the same turn that you take your normal reaction.
Additionally, after you use your reaction to make an opportunity attack or use Flash of Steel, you can move up to 10 feet without provoking opportunity attacks as part of the same reaction.
However, if any benefits from Swift as the Wind do not apply, none of the benefits from this feature apply either.
